You're a bit confused.

SHA1 sums are not the same as MD5 sums.

Robert Burch wrote:
> Dear All,
>
> Are the md5sum's for SL 5.2 x86_64 iso's OK?
>
> I pulled down SL 52 x86_64 iso's (Tue Jun 24 13:02:36 CDT 2008) from: 
> ftp://ftp.scientificlinux.org/linux/scientific/52/iso/x86_64/
> Ran my md5sum against them, but they did not match.
>
> [me@xxxxx]$ md5sum SL.52.061808.x86_64.disc1.iso
> 937abd48c9a56fb41339a9ab50f53ab6  SL.52.061808.x86_64.disc1.iso
>
> [me@xxxxx]$ cat SL.52.061808.x86_64.SHA1SUM
> 079dd3540db6f9b9b21f06883a8ad89e20231680  SL.52.061808.x86_64.disc1.iso
> ...
>
> Or am I confused?
